Cochrane Hill mine and the Saint Mary's River

Allowing a 500 acre open pit mine and tailings pond at the proposed location poses too much ecological risk.  It would be an outright insult to the many volunteers and donors who have worked for years to restore this beautiful river and its imperilled salmon.  If Canada wants to hold its head up when negotiating with international players in the interests of salmon that return to our rivers, we just can't be permitting projects like this.  In addition to the ecological risks, the mine would greatly degrade the attractiveness of the area for tourism and would be a black mark on Nova Scotia in the national competition for nature and conservation-oriented visitors.
